(i) Что означает термин «Первичный ключ» в контексте баз данных?
(ii) Предложите, какие информационные данные о читателях могут быть использованы в качестве первичного ключа и объясните причины выбора.
(ii) Предложите, какие информационные данные о читателях могут быть использованы в качестве первичного ключа и объясните причины выбора.
Любовь
(i) В контексте баз данных, термин "Первичный ключ" относится к полю или комбинации полей, которые уникально идентифицируют каждую запись в таблице. Он служит для обеспечения уникальности данных и облегчает доступ и обновление информации в базе данных.
Когда поле или комбинация полей устанавливаются в качестве первичного ключа, следующие характеристики выполняются:
- Каждое значение первичного ключа должно быть уникальным в пределах таблицы. Это означает, что невозможно иметь две записи с одинаковыми значениями первичного ключа.
- Значение первичного ключа не может быть нулевым или пустым. Все записи должны иметь некоторое значение первичного ключа.
- Первичный ключ должен быть стабильным и неизменным со временем. Это означает, что значение первичного ключа не должно изменяться или обновляться после его установки.
(ii) В качестве первичного ключа для таблицы, содержащей информацию о читателях, можно использовать различные данные, в зависимости от конкретной ситуации. Вот несколько примеров информационных данных, которые могут использоваться в качестве первичного ключа и причины выбора:
- Идентификационный номер читателя: Если у каждого читателя есть уникальный идентификационный номер, такой как номер паспорта или ученического билета, можно использовать этот номер в качестве первичного ключа. Это может обеспечить уникальность каждой записи в таблице и облегчить поиск и доступ к информации о читателях.
- Электронная почта читателя: Если у каждого читателя есть уникальный адрес электронной почты, можно использовать его в качестве первичного ключа. Это может быть полезно, особенно если система базы данных используется для авторизации или коммуникации с читателями.
- Код штрих-кода библиотечной карточки: Если у каждого читателя есть библиотечная карточка или штрих-код, можно использовать этот код в качестве первичного ключа. Это позволит легко идентифицировать читателя при выдаче или возврате книг.
Выбор конкретного поля в качестве первичного ключа зависит от требований и контекста системы базы данных. Необходимо учитывать уникальность, стабильность и удобство использования выбранного ключа для обеспечения эффективной работы с данными о читателях.
Когда поле или комбинация полей устанавливаются в качестве первичного ключа, следующие характеристики выполняются:
- Каждое значение первичного ключа должно быть уникальным в пределах таблицы. Это означает, что невозможно иметь две записи с одинаковыми значениями первичного ключа.
- Значение первичного ключа не может быть нулевым или пустым. Все записи должны иметь некоторое значение первичного ключа.
- Первичный ключ должен быть стабильным и неизменным со временем. Это означает, что значение первичного ключа не должно изменяться или обновляться после его установки.
(ii) В качестве первичного ключа для таблицы, содержащей информацию о читателях, можно использовать различные данные, в зависимости от конкретной ситуации. Вот несколько примеров информационных данных, которые могут использоваться в качестве первичного ключа и причины выбора:
- Идентификационный номер читателя: Если у каждого читателя есть уникальный идентификационный номер, такой как номер паспорта или ученического билета, можно использовать этот номер в качестве первичного ключа. Это может обеспечить уникальность каждой записи в таблице и облегчить поиск и доступ к информации о читателях.
- Электронная почта читателя: Если у каждого читателя есть уникальный адрес электронной почты, можно использовать его в качестве первичного ключа. Это может быть полезно, особенно если система базы данных используется для авторизации или коммуникации с читателями.
- Код штрих-кода библиотечной карточки: Если у каждого читателя есть библиотечная карточка или штрих-код, можно использовать этот код в качестве первичного ключа. Это позволит легко идентифицировать читателя при выдаче или возврате книг.
Выбор конкретного поля в качестве первичного ключа зависит от требований и контекста системы базы данных. Необходимо учитывать уникальность, стабильность и удобство использования выбранного ключа для обеспечения эффективной работы с данными о читателях.
Знаешь ответ?